SYNOPSIS
The Malaysian government has set its 2025 target to achieve 31% of Renewable Energy (RE) mix production through various sources where solar energy is showing a tremendous growth in the RE segment. This initiative was mainly driven by the Ministry of Energy and Natural Resources (KeTSA). Large Scale Solar (LSS) projects were introduced back in 2016 (LSS-1) replacing the Feed-In-Tarif (FIT) scheme to drive down the Levelized Cost of Energy (LCOE) where today it has reached up to LSS 4 1000MW quota. Net Energy Metering (NEM 3.0) ensures public participation in the solar initiatives. Designing, constructing, operating, and maintaining solar plants requires a good blend and collaboration between multi engineering disciplines towards achieving the target objective towards a successful project delivery. This technical talk will give an brief overview of grid connected solar installation, associated construction risk and potential mitigation measures.
